In general, the lot-for-lot approach should be used whenever economical.
Lot-For-Lot
An inventory management ordering policy where the order quantity is made exactly equal to the demand for the upcoming period.
Economical
Characterized by efficiency and avoidance of waste, in terms of both cost and resources.

Final Answer :
True
Explanation :
The lot-for-lot approach is typically the most cost-effective method for production planning and inventory control, as it minimizes holding costs and reduces the need for storage space. However, there may be situations where other approaches, such as economic order quantity or production smoothing, may be more appropriate.
